Output 24976882e1629a04f8ea96bf1b8dfc3457554147fbdaa8b5ca0184d179b58836:15

value
92000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ab0afdac269895993e3c6fccf6b70966d786f75d OP_EQUALVERIFY OP_CHECKSIG
address
1GbPiTxBzqaysNtAu4eZe9kaVnrU2EUZto
transaction
24976882e1629a04f8ea96bf1b8dfc3457554147fbdaa8b5ca0184d179b58836
spent
true